Transaction 26003e0df112fd727723f120c1404b964e4a1b1b05223cc4734facb24e845d6a

1 Input
2 Outputs
  • 26003e0df112fd727723f120c1404b964e4a1b1b05223cc4734facb24e845d6a:0
  • value  496300
    address  3M2rf8hqTUVqqwhEiPwTgrQ6kHyG6bx7PJ
  • 26003e0df112fd727723f120c1404b964e4a1b1b05223cc4734facb24e845d6a:1
  • value  29908329
    address  3HkJyUUAFKXgsAxSH7xxPvH8HXCkXncVWx